Choosing Between In-Ear and Over-Ear Headphones

hama-hk-229-retro-on-ear-stereo-headphonThere are a variety of options when it comes to selecting headphones. One of the most important aspects is whether you want to use headphones in ear with earbuds or over-ear ones.

edifier-stax-spirit-s3-wireless-planar-mOver-ear headphones tend to be larger and offer better noise cancellation compared to other styles of headphones. If you select the best pair, they are able to be worn for longer periods of time.

Comfort

The comfort factor is among the most important aspects when choosing headphones, particularly for long listening sessions. There are a lot of headphones that provide high-quality sound and comfortable fit. The best headphones Beats will be comfortable and well-padded. They can be worn comfortably over your ears without putting too much pressure on your head. They should be lightweight, and they should have good noise cancellation. The battery life is also an important factor to consider, as no one would like to run out of power while listening. A decent pair of headphones will be able to deliver about 20 hours of playback per charge, and longer is always better.

Over-ear headphones provide the greatest comfort as they are able to seal your ears and block out external noise. Based on the design they could be light and comfortable to wear, or heavier and bulkier than headphones that are on-ear. Some over-ear headphones have active noise cancellation, which reduces ambient sounds and helps you concentrate on the music.

Sound

The most significant benefit of using headphones with over-ears is the superior audio quality they offer. They feature large drivers that are able to produce more sound than in-ear or on-ear headphones, with numerous models that offer a rich soundscape and superb quality reproduction of detail. Over-ear headphones also seal around your ears better than in-ear or on-ear headphones, which means that less ambient noise will enter your ear. However, this depends on the model of headphone and the quality of its construction. In general, the most effective over-ear headphones come with closed designs and sealed earcups that prevent leakage.

Besides sound quality, over-ear headphones are also equipped with active noise cancellation, which cuts out external sounds with microphones built into the earcups. This feature is perfect for traveling and commuting and lets you listen to your music without distractions from outside noise. Be aware that this could affect the battery's life, so opt for a pair that has ANC that's designed for long listening sessions.

Both wireless and wired versions are available for the majority of over-ear headphones. The wired versions terminate in 3.5mm connectors, whereas professional-grade headphones use larger 6.3mm or an XLR connector. Wireless headphones function via Bluetooth and don't require a cable. Their sound quality may be less, and they can lose connectivity with your device when you move out of range.

Noise cancellation

Noise cancelling headphones block out ambient noises, allowing you to listen to your music or sleep on a noisy plane. They typically work best in reducing steady-state, continuous noises like the sound of trains or engines in airplanes, but they're not as effective against abrupt, high-frequency sounds like screeching brakes or your neighbor's animated conversation.

Over-ear headphones that cover your ears with ear cups, are known to be better at passively blocking ambient noise than smaller earbuds, or on-ear models. They have larger speakers, which allow them to produce a richer sound that is more akin to the source audio.

The most advanced over-ear headphones also come with active noise cancellation, which uses built-in microphones to pick up surrounding sounds. The headphones then generate opposing soundwaves to cancel out any unwanted noise. This technology isn't as advanced as the noise cancellation capabilities of the top audiophile speakers, but it's still extremely effective in reducing background noise.

Certain headphones have certain headphones come with a "transparent mode" which allows you to hear sounds around you. This is a great feature if you need to keep your hearing minimal, but still be aware of what's going on around you, or you are just looking to make a phone call.
